Job Description

Drama Assistant - Technical Theatre Property Hair Makeup and Costuming Design/Construction Education: Minimum Bachelors degree in fine art theatre or related field from a regionally accredited program/university-PREF Certification: No certification necessary.Experience: Minimum three (3) years documented experience working in theatrical performing arts particularly for young audiences. Strong understanding of technical theatre design and production concerning property hair makeup and costuming. Demonstrated leadership skills and the management of large groups of students. Passion for and commitment to creating high-quality theatrical experiences for young audiences/-REQUIRED. Substitutions: N/ANotes: Rehearsals are held Monday Tuesday Wednesday and Thursday from 3:30-5:30pm. Tech week rehearsals may also be needed in the evenings as well as performance weekends.
